On Tue, 2011-12-06 at 17:31 +0530, Dave Page wrote:
> > How can I export PostgreSQL_CONFIG_EXECUTABLE? I read README, but it
> > talks about pressing c somewhere, which should not be possible while
> > building RPMs :P
>
> :-)
>
> cmake -D PG_CONFIG_PATH:FILEPATH=/usr/bin/pg_config -D
> STATIC_BUILD:BOOL=OFF .
>
> If you configure interactively using ccmake, you can check the values
> that were chosen in the CMakeCache.txt file when you've finished.

Great, thanks! It worked.
